cheating is corruption Bored by the slowness of evening traffic my eyes, came across a billboard from APC (opposition political party) claiming "cheating is corruption". My driver said yes it is so. So, I wondered, what is the link between "cheating", which in my view means not abiding by the rule or infringing the law, and "corruption", which implies paying someone for getting a service in return? Well, he replied, if a kid of 12 years old is stealing something, we say that he is corrupt. So in effect corruption is not only an active mechanism it is also a passive state in which the mind can be. This boy ('s mind) is corrupt. Hence the possibility that not abiding by the law (e.g. cheating) is a corruption of the mind. I thought that this was an interesting light to the message but was still puzzled by the political meaning of it. Did APC mean that the opposition has a "corrupted mind" because it is cheating (at least those who do)? ...
